Iron wire is a versatile material used across numerous industries and applications, ranging from construction and agriculture to household projects and art. While it might seem like a simple product, iron binding wire comes in various types, each suited for different purposes. Choosing the right type of iron wire for your needs can significantly impact the success of your project, ensuring safety, durability, and efficiency. This guide will take you through the different types of iron wire, their characteristics, and how to select the best one for your specific requirements. Understanding Iron Wire Types Iron wire is typically categorized based on its finish, strength, and flexibility. Some of the most common types include: Galvanized Iron Wire : This wire is coated with zinc to prevent rust and corrosion, making it ideal for outdoor use. It is commonly used in fencing, agricultural applications, and outdoor construction projects where exposure to moisture is likely. Black Iron Wire : Uncoated and more prone to rusting, black iron wire is softer and more malleable than galvanized wire. It is often used in temporary applications or where the wire won’t be exposed to harsh environmental conditions. It’s also favored in crafting and DIY projects. Stainless Steel Wire: Though technically not an iron wire, it contains iron along with other elements like chromium. Stainless steel wire is corrosion-resistant and highly durable, making it suitable for marine environments, food processing, and medical equipment. Factors to Consider When Choosing Iron Wire Environment and Exposure: Will the wire be used indoors or outdoors? In wet or dry environments? For outdoor or marine environments where the wire is exposed to moisture, galvanized iron & wire or stainless steel wire is a better choice due to their corrosion-resistant properties. On the other hand, black iron wire may be sufficient for indoor or short-term applications. Strength and Load Capacity: The strength of the wire is critical in applications where it needs to support weight or withstand tension. For example, in construction or fencing, thicker, higher-gauge wire may be required to support heavy loads. Galvanized iron and wire is often stronger than black iron wire, making it a better choice for long-lasting projects that require durability. Common Applications of Iron Wire The versatility of iron mesh wire lends itself to a wide range of applications. Some of the most common uses include: Fencing: G alvanized wire is frequently used for fencing because it is durable and resistant to weathering. It’s a common choice for agricultural fencing, garden fencing, and even security fences. Construction: In construction, iron wire is often used for binding materials together, especially rebar in concrete work. Annealed iron wire is commonly used due to its flexibility, which makes it easy to twist and tie around other materials. Electrical Uses: Certain types of iron wire, like stainless steel or specially coated iron wire, are used in electrical applications for binding, cabling, or supporting overhead wires. Choosing the Right Gauge of Iron Wire The thickness of wire of iron , known as its gauge, is another important consideration. Thicker wires (lower gauge numbers) are stronger but less flexible, while thinner wires (higher gauge numbers) are more flexible but less strong. For heavy-duty applications like fencing or construction, a lower gauge (thicker wire) is often necessary. In contrast, thinner wire is better suited for crafts or light-duty applications.
